FMUSER უფრო მარტივად გადასცემს ვიდეოს და აუდიოს!

[ელ.ფოსტით დაცულია] WhatsApp + 8618078869184
ენა

    მობილური HTML5 აუდიო და ვიდეო პრობლემები და გადაწყვეტილებები

     

    ცოტა ხნის წინ, ჩვენ ვსწავლობთ ვიდეოს გამოყენებას ანიმაციისა და ვიდეოს გამოყენების შესახებ, sprite ანიმაციის ნაცვლად. ამ ტიპის ვიდეოს ინტერაქტიულ ვიდეოს ვუწოდებთ.

    ტრადიციული სპრიტი ანიმაცია: დიდი დისკის სივრცე, ნელი ჩამოტვირთვა, განსაკუთრებით ონლაინ დაკვრა, ნელა იქნება
    ძალიან ბევრი ფაილი, ძალიან ბევრი http მოთხოვნა ინტერნეტში თამაშის დროს, გამოიწვევს ნელ რეაგირებას ან არანორმალურ ქცევას. ამიტომ, საჭიროა გადაუდებელი ტექნოლოგიის შემუშავება, რათა შეიცვალოს სპრეი ანიმაცია ვიდეოთი. ამ ტიპის ვიდეოს ინტერაქტიულ ვიდეოს ვუწოდებთ

     

    ტრადიციული ვიდეოს პრობლემები:

    1. თამაში მხოლოდ კვადრატული ფორმის ადგილას შეიძლება
    2. iPad– ის ქვეშ, ეს არის ფანჯარა სათამაშოდ, ხოლო iPhone– ის ქვეშ, მისი გაშვება მხოლოდ მთელ ეკრანზეა შესაძლებელი.
    3. თამაშის დროს ის აუცილებლად გამოჩნდება წინა პლანზე

     

    ინტერაქტიულ ვიდეოს აქვს შემდეგი მახასიათებლები:

    IPhone- ის ქვეშ, მთელ ეკრანზე დაკვრა არ არის საჭირო, მისი დაკვრა შეიძლება ერთ სფეროში
    ინტერაქტიული ვიდეო შეიძლება გამოჩნდეს ჩვეულებრივი გრაფიკული ობიექტების ქვემოთ
    ინტერაქტიულ ვიდეოს შეიძლება ჰქონდეს ნიღაბი, რომ ვიდეოს ფონი წაიშალოს და ვიდეო და ჩვეულებრივი გრაფიკული ობიექტები იყოს ინტეგრირებული

     

    რეზიუმე: ვიდეოს დასაყენებლად, ჩვენ მას ვაყენებთ როგორც ტრადიციულ ვიდეოს. ვიდეოებისთვის, რომელთა გამოყენება კონკრეტული მიზნებისთვის არის საჭირო, ჩვენ ვაყენებთ მათ, როგორც ინტერაქტიულ ვიდეოს. კვლევამ წინასწარი შედეგები გამოიღო. სხვათა შორის, იგი აჯამებს უახლოეს რამდენიმე წელიწადში მობილური H5– ის აუდიო და ვიდეო განვითარების პროცესში არსებულ პრობლემებს და გვთავაზობს საკუთარ გადაწყვეტილებებს. გადახედეთ საბოლოო რეალურ ეფექტს: თავსებადია PC (> IE9), iphone, ipad, Android 5.0

     

    მოაგვარეთ iPhone- ზე სახელმძღვანელო, ავტომატური და ფანჯრის შეცვლის პრობლემები და მას შეუძლია ძირითადად გამოყენებული იქნება რეალურ წარმოებაში. მარჯვნივ არის ორიგინალი ვიდეო mp4 ფაილი, მარცხნივ ვიდეო შეცვლის ანიმაციას და შემდეგ მხარს უჭერს ფონის ნიღბის ეფექტს, შეუძლია გამოავლინოს ბაზის რუკა და ინტერაქტიული ოპერაციების სერია.


    H5 აუდიო

    ყოველთვის, როდესაც აუდიო ობიექტი გადის ახალ აუდიოს საშუალებით, IOS– ზე ჩანს ახალი თემა.
    გამოსავალი: ახალი აუდიო ობიექტი, სხვადასხვა აუდიო მისამართების ჩანაცვლებით, აღწევს მიზანს, არ გახსნას მეტი თემა.

     Android- ზე მხარდაჭერა არ არის კარგი
    გამოსავალი: Android- ის ქვედა ვერსიის პრობლემა არ მოგვარებულა. საერთოდ, შერეული განვითარება შეიძლება გაუმკლავდეს ძირითადი ინტერფეისის რეგულირებით, მაგალითად, phonegap

     Iphone- ზე ავტომატურად დაკვრა შეუძლებელია
    გამოსავალი: iphone- ზე ავტომატური დაკვრა არის პროცესი, როდესაც IOS შეიქმნა. როგორც ჩანს, ეს ხელს უშლის საგზაო მოძრაობის ავტომატურ ქურდობას.

    მარტივად რომ ვთქვათ, ეს უნდა მოხდეს ხელით, მომხმარებლის სიმულაციით, ამიტომ თავიდანვე უნდა დარეკოთ კოდის ეს ნაწილი:

    დააკოპირე კოდი
    // შეასწორეთ პრობლემა, რომ ios ბრაუზერს ავტომატურად არ შეუძლია აუდიოს დაკვრა. ჩატვირთვისას შექმენით ახალი აუდიო და შეცვალეთ src მისი გამოყენებისას.
    Xut.fix = Xut.fix || {};
    თუ (Xut.plat.isBrowser && Xut.plat.isIOS) {
        var არის აუდიო = ყალბი
        var fixaudio = ფუნქცია () {
            თუ (! isAudio) {
                isAudio = მართალია;
                Xut.fix.audio = ახალი აუდიო ();
                document.removeEventListener ('touchstart', fixaudio, false);
            }
        };
        document.addEventListener ('touchstart', fixaudio, false);
    }
    დააკოპირეთ ზემოთ მოცემული კოდი
    თუ ასეთ კოდს დააკავშირებთ კორპუსს: შექმენით აუდიო ობიექტი ხელით გააქტიურებით და შემდეგ შეინახეთ გლობალურში

    როდესაც გამოიყენება შემდეგნაირად:

    დააკოპირე კოდი
    // თუ იყენებთ Xut.fix.audio- ს, რომ მიუთითოთ src ios ბრაუზერისთვის, ინიციალიზაციისთვის მიმართეთ app.js
    თუ (Xut.fix.audio) {
        აუდიო
    =
     Xut.fix.audio;
        audio.src = url;
    } Else {
        აუდიო = ახალი აუდიო (url);
    }
    audio.autoplay = მართალია;
    აუდიო. თამაში ();

    უბრალოდ შეცვალეთ აუდიო ობიექტი. მარტივად რომ ვთქვათ, ის უნდა იყოს მომხმარებლის ტრიგერის მიერ შექმნილი ობიექტი, რომ ითამაშოს.

     
    H5 ვიდეო აუდიო

    ვიდეო ტეგები შეიძლება იშვიათად იქნას გამოყენებული მობილურ ტერმინალზე, Android- ის მხარდაჭერა ძალიან ცუდია, ვიზუალურად 5.0 უკეთესია. IPhone- ზე ძველი პრობლემის ავტომატურად დაკვრა შეუძლებელია (დაზოგე მონაცემები, დაზოგე შენი და !!!), ხოლო ნაგულისხმევია სრულ ეკრანზე კონტროლის თამაში. დიდი ხნის განმავლობაში უგულებელვყოფდი ამ ვიდეოს დამუშავებას. Android იყენებს ქვედა ფენას, iPhone პირდაპირ იყენებს VideoJS- ს, ჩაშენებულ ფლეშსა და h5 შეცვლას, ფლეშს ასევე აქვს მხარდაჭერის პრობლემები. ცოტა ხნის წინ, პატრონს ჰქონდა მოთხოვნა. ჩვენ ძალიან ბევრი ანიმაცია გამოვიყენეთ, ყველა მათგანი იყო კომბინირებული მარშრუტების ანიმაციები, ასობით მეგაბაიტიდან ასამდე მეგაბაიტიდან დაწყებული ერთი აპის ქვეშ, ასე რომ, სურათების შეკუმშვის გადაჭრის გადაჭრის აუცილებლობაა. საბოლოო გამოსავალია ვიდეოს გამოყენება ანიმაციის ნაცვლად, რადგან ვიდეოს შეკუმშვის ტექნოლოგია მრავალი წლის განმავლობაში შემუშავებულია და ძალიან მომწიფებულია. ახლა ვიდეოს შეკუმშვის ტექნოლოგიას შეუძლია მარტივად გადააკეთოს 720P. მაღალი განმარტება ფილმები, შეკუმშული 10 მ / წთ, ან 160 კგ / წმ. სურათის თანმიმდევრობის ფაილის ზომა მინიმუმ რამდენჯერმე ნაკლებია. ამავდროულად, მოწყობილობების უმეტესობა მხარს უჭერს ვიდეოს აპარატურის დეკომპრესიას, ასე რომ, ვიდეოს დაკვრის პროცესორის მოხმარება ძალიან დაბალია, ბატარეის მოხმარებაც ძალიან დაბალია და დაკვრის სიჩქარეც სწრაფია. მარტივად მიიღწევა 25 კადრის მთლიანი ეკრანის დაკვრა.

     
    გეგმა საბოლოოდ დასრულდა და გადასაჭრელი რამდენიმე პრობლემა აქ არის.

    მთლიან ვიდეოს, მათ შორის ვიდეოს ზოგიერთ ობიექტს, შეუძლია რეაგირება მოახდინოს მომხმარებლის დაწკაპუნებაზე, სლაიდზე და სხვა ოპერაციებზე iPhone– ის ქვეშ, მისი დაკვრა შესაძლებელია ფანჯარაში, ფილტრის გაფილტვრა და მისი გამოყენება PNG სურათის მსგავსად. ვიდეო ცვლის ანიმაციას, შემდეგ კი მხარს უჭერს ფონის ნიღბის ეფექტს, რომელსაც შეუძლია გამოავლინოს ძირითადი სურათი, და ასევე გადაჭრის სახელმძღვანელოს, ავტომატური და არასრული ეკრანის პრობლემას.

     
    iphone ფანჯარა

    გამოსავალი: დააკავშიროთ დამუშავება ტილოს საშუალებით + ვიდეო ტეგები

    პრინციპი: მიიღეთ ვიდეოს ორიგინალი ჩარჩო და ტილოების საშუალებით დახაზეთ გვერდზე

    აქ პირდაპირ ვამაგრებ კოდის კოდს, ზოგადად იწერება კოდი, მაგრამ ხაზს უსვამს რამდენიმე მნიშვნელოვან წერტილს

    http://iwearshorts.com/blog/inline-video-on-the-iphone/

    http://stackoverflow.com/questions/3699552/html5-inline-video-on-iphone-vs-ipad-browser

     
    ვიდეო ანიმაციის ნაცვლად

    ეს ცოტა რთულია. ეს უნდა იყოს ინტერაქტიული და გადაიტანოს ტილო, რომ მიაღწიოს სურათის კონტროლის მიზანს. მე ჯერ არ დამიმთავრებია ყველაფრის დაწერა და კომპანიის ზოგადი საჭიროებები ამას არ ექნება. აქ მოცემულია მოკლე აღწერა, იგი ასევე დამუშავებულია ტილოთი + ვიდეოს საშუალებით, მაგრამ წინასწარი დამუშავების გასაკეთებლად საჭიროა შეფუთული ტილოს კონტეინერი. წინასწარი დამუშავების საშუალებით მიიღეთ თითოეული სურათის პიქსელი და თითოეული პიქსელის RBG მნიშვნელობის შეცვლით, მას შეუძლია გაფილტროთ ფონი, ასე რომ შეიძლება გამოყენებულ იქნას PNG სურათის მსგავსად. მოგვიანებით დავწერ და გამოვაქვეყნებ

     

     

     

     

    ჩამოთვალეთ ყველა კითხვა

    მეტსახელად

    Email

    კითხვები

    ჩვენი სხვა პროდუქტი:

    პროფესიონალური FM რადიოსადგურის აღჭურვილობის პაკეტი

     



     

    სასტუმრო IPTV Solution

     


      შეიყვანეთ ელ.წერილი სიურპრიზის მისაღებად

      fmuser.org

      es.fmuser.org
      it.fmuser.org
      fr.fmuser.org
      de.fmuser.org
      af.fmuser.org -> აფრიკული
      sq.fmuser.org -> ალბანური
      ar.fmuser.org -> არაბული
      hy.fmuser.org -> სომხური
      az.fmuser.org -> აზერბაიჯანული
      eu.fmuser.org -> ბასკური
      be.fmuser.org -> ბელორუსული
      bg.fmuser.org -> Bulgarian
      ca.fmuser.org -> კატალანური
      zh-CN.fmuser.org -> ჩინური (გამარტივებული)
      zh-TW.fmuser.org -> ჩინური (ტრადიციული)
      hr.fmuser.org -> ხორვატული
      cs.fmuser.org -> ჩეხური
      da.fmuser.org -> დანიური
      nl.fmuser.org -> ჰოლანდიური
      et.fmuser.org -> ესტონური
      tl.fmuser.org -> ფილიპინური
      fi.fmuser.org -> ფინური
      fr.fmuser.org -> ფრანგული
      gl.fmuser.org -> გალური
      ka.fmuser.org -> ქართული
      de.fmuser.org -> გერმანული
      el.fmuser.org -> ბერძნული
      ht.fmuser.org -> ჰაიტიური კრეოლური
      iw.fmuser.org -> ებრაული
      hi.fmuser.org -> ჰინდი
      hu.fmuser.org -> Hungarian
      is.fmuser.org -> ისლანდიური
      id.fmuser.org -> ინდონეზიური
      ga.fmuser.org -> ირლანდიური
      it.fmuser.org -> იტალიური
      ja.fmuser.org -> იაპონური
      ko.fmuser.org -> კორეული
      lv.fmuser.org -> ლატვიური
      lt.fmuser.org -> ქართული
      mk.fmuser.org -> მაკედონური
      ms.fmuser.org -> მალაიზიური
      mt.fmuser.org -> მალტური
      no.fmuser.org -> ნორვეგიული
      fa.fmuser.org -> სპარსული
      pl.fmuser.org -> პოლონური
      pt.fmuser.org -> პორტუგალიური
      ro.fmuser.org -> რუმინული
      ru.fmuser.org -> რუსული
      sr.fmuser.org -> სერბული
      sk.fmuser.org -> სლოვაკური
      sl.fmuser.org -> Slovenian
      es.fmuser.org -> ესპანური
      sw.fmuser.org -> სუაჰილი
      sv.fmuser.org -> შვედური
      th.fmuser.org -> Thai
      tr.fmuser.org -> თურქული
      uk.fmuser.org -> უკრაინული
      ur.fmuser.org -> ურდუ
      vi.fmuser.org -> ვიეტნამური
      cy.fmuser.org -> უელსური
      yi.fmuser.org -> Yiddish

       
  •  

    FMUSER უფრო მარტივად გადასცემს ვიდეოს და აუდიოს!

  • კონტაქტები

    მისამართი:
    No.305 ოთახი HuiLan კორპუსი No.273 Huanpu Road Guangzhou China 510620

    ელ-ფოსტა:
    [ელ.ფოსტით დაცულია]

    ტელ / WhatApps:
    + 8618078869184

  • კატეგორიები

  • საინფორმაციო ბიულეტენი

    პირველი ან სრული სახელი

    ელ-ფოსტა

  • paypal გადაწყვეტა  დასავლეთის გაერთიანებაბანკი ჩინეთის
    ელ-ფოსტა:[ელ.ფოსტით დაცულია]   WhatsApp: +8618078869184 Skype: sky198710021 ესაუბროთ me
    Copyright 2006-2020 Powered By www.fmuser.org

    კონტაქტები